RT Journal Article SR Electronic A1 Svobodova, Jaroslava T1 SEM and EDS Analysis Used in Evaluation of Chemical Pre-treatment Based on Nanotechnology JF Manufacturing Technology Journal YR 2014 VO 14 IS 3 SP 461 OP 467 DO 10.21062/ujep/x.2014/a/1213-2489/MT/14/3/461 UL https://journalmt.com/artkey/mft-201403-0042.php AB The most important aim of chemical pre-treatment is the removal of contaminants, corrosion products etc. from the material surface and obtaining such a basic material surface, which will provide sufficient corrosion resistance of the base material and suitable conditions for the adhesion of paints or other finish coatings to steel material. When selecting the method of chemical pre-treatment of the base material surface it should be considered whether the degree of preparation provides the required level of cleanliness of the surface and also the surface roughness and surface profile for the coating to be applied to the base material after chemical pre-treatment. The paper focuses on SEM and EDS analysis used in evaluation of chemical pre-treatment based on nanotechnology. These chemical pre-treatments are excluded on low carbon steel sheet. On the surface of low carbon steel sheet were excluded coatings of chemical pre-treatments (Fe phosphate, coating based on nanotechnology) and has been studied character of excluded layers on electron microscope.
